作 者:郝祥蕊 张德龙 张红艳 彭衍彪 李慧 HAO Xiangrui;ZHANG Delong;ZHANG Hongyan;PENG Yanbiao;LI Hui(Shanghai Nongle Biological Products Company Limited,Shanghai 201419,China)
机构地区:[1]上海农乐生物制品股份有限公司,上海201419
出 处:《天津农业科学》2021年第1期79-82,86,共5页Tianjin Agricultural Sciences
摘 要:针对目前设施农业生产中出现的过量施用化学肥料所导致的作物品质下降、土传病害和连作障碍严重、土壤板结等问题,采用生物有机肥和水溶肥等功能性肥料组合,探究在减量施肥配合增施菌剂条件下对设施番茄的产量、品质以及土壤的影响。结果表明,与传统施肥相比,功能肥料组合施用处理化学肥料施用减少41.7%,番茄产量提升18.5%,果实糖度提高18.9%,优果率和果实转色比例显著增加;土壤容重和土壤电导率显著降低而土壤有效磷含量增加,且土壤细菌和放线菌数增加。综合而言该功能肥料组合施用施肥方案可在减少化学肥料的同时提高设施番茄的产量和品质,并有助于改良土壤、增加农民收入。In view of the problems such as the decline of crop quality,serious soil-borne diseases and continuous cropping obstacles,and soil compaction caused by the excessive application of chemical fertilizers in the protected field production,the combination of functional fertilizers such as bio-organic fertilizer and water-soluble fertilizer was used to explore the effects of reduced fertilization combined with fungicides on the tomato yield,quality,and soil quality.The results showed that compared with the traditional fertilization,the combined application of chemical fertilizer and functional fertilizer decreased by 41.7%,the tomato yield increased by18.5%,the fruit sugar content increased by 18.9%,and the excellent fruit rate and fruit color conversion ratio was significantly increased.Soil bulk density and electric conductivity were significantly decreased,soil available phosphorus content increased,soil bacteria and actinomycetes increased.The combined application of functional fertilizer is benefit for reducing chemical fertilizer application,improve tomato yield,quality,soil quality and increase farmers’income.
